A $5000 budget for a bathroom remodel in Kentucky can cover essential updates. You might be able to replace your vanity, toilet, and install new porcelain floor tile. For this price in the Louisville/Jefferson County area, it's typically focused on cosmetic improvements rather than major structural changes.

A $10,000 bathroom remodel in Kentucky can lead to a significant transformation. This budget typically allows for a new tub or shower, vanity, toilet, and attractive porcelain floor tile. It can also accommodate minor layout adjustments for improved functionality in your Louisville/Jefferson County home.
